THE AMAZING RACE CONTESTANTS (FROM LEFT): ROSS AND TARRYN, STEVE AND PAUL, SARAH, ANDREW AND SHANE, AND JAMES. PICTURE: TIM CARRAFA HERALD SUN


FOUR Victorian couples, including a pair of Victoria Police detectives, make up the 11 teams in the new series of The Amazing Race.

Former Fitzroy best-and-fairest footballer Ross Thornton is also in the race, joining his basketballer daughter Tarryn.

Channel 7 is preparing to launch the second series of the hit show next month, in what is a boom time for locally produced reality shows.

The Voice and The Block on Channel 9, plus Australia's Got Talent on Seven, are all doing well, a bonus for the local television industry.

Seven is hoping our love affair with locally produced big television formats will continue with the next series of The Amazing Race.

Detectives Shane Haw and Andrew Thoday are crime scene officers, working in fingerprints, DNA and crime scene photography.

They have worked in Melbourne's southern suburbs together for six years, and Victoria Police approved the men going on the show, "as long as you don't bring the police force into disrepute", Haw said.

Both detectives have young families and they said doing The Amazing Race was a once-in-a-lifetime opportunity.

"We wanted to get out of the rat race for a while. It's something that we would never do," Haw said.

"We are just average blokes who happen to be cops and we love having fun, so we thought what better a thing to do than The Amazing Race."

The detectives are tipped to go well in the show. And they would do it all again.

"It's a money-can't-buy experience," Thoday said.

"We were just rapt to be given the opportunity.

"We had an absolute ball."

A launch date for The Amazing Race has not been announced, but it will air some time next month.

THE VICTORIAN CONTESTANTS

JAMES KINGSBURY AND SARAH ROZA (Dating)
About: Divorcee Sarah, 32, and James, 23, have been dating for a short time. Sarah describes herself as a “pushy, loud and persuasive person’’.

ROSS AND TARRYN THORNTON (Father and daughter)
About: Ross is a former Fitzroy footballer and his daughter Tarryn a Victorian representative basketballer player. Both promise to be competitive.

PAUL MONTGOMERY AND STEVE SCALE (Workmates)
About: The pair work together in a road building company. They are opposite personalities. Steve is more laid back and Paul more intense.

SHANE HAW AND ANDREW THODAY (Police detectives)
About: As well as workmates, the pair are best friends and have worked together for six years.

Mixed bag of Amazing Racers go head-to-head


ELEVEN new teams of Aussie racers are ready to tackle the challenge of a lifetime in the big new series of The Amazing Race Australia, returning soon to Seven.

This year’s Race promises to be longer, tougher and even more challenging as teams vie for the $250,000 prize.

Grant Bowler returns as host for the second season of the reality TV show.




"This new series travels further, goes to places no Race has ever gone before" - Host Grant Bowler. Picture: Channel 7


“Every day brings the unexpected and a huge amount of adrenaline. But that’s the challenge and that’s where the buzz comes from”, says Grant.

This year's diverse bunch includes a set of blonde cheerleading twins from Sydney, a volatile Melbourne couple with a nine-year age gap, Indigenous cousins from Tweed Heads and a couple of crime scene officers from Melbourne, just to name a few.

" They’re a really eclectic, funny, interesting bunch that I believe is unmatched by any other show on the box”, Grant hinted of the mixed bag of contestants.

The teams will travel more than 65,000 kilometres across 4 continents.
